The Cloud Data Management Interface (CDMI) defines the functional interface that applications will use to create, retrieve, update and delete data elements from the Cloud.

Cloud Data Management Interface (CDMI) 2.0.0

The Cloud Data Management Interface defines the functional interface that applications will use to create, retrieve, update and delete data elements from the Cloud.

As part of this interface the client will be able to discover the capabilities of the cloud storage offering and use this interface to manage containers and the data that is placed in them. In addition, metadata can be set on containers and their contained data elements through this interface.

This interface is also used by administrative and management applications to manage containers, accounts, security access and monitoring/billing information, even for storage that is accessible by other protocols. The capabilities of the underlying storage and data services are exposed so that clients can understand the offering.

CDMI Features & Benefits

CDMI adds powerful data management capabilities that include administrationand management of user accounts, security access,monitoringand billing information, and even provides management of storage that is accessible by other protocols.

CDMI clients can discover the capabilities of the cloud storage offering and use this information to tailor the management of containers and the data placed in them.

CDMI is an open international (ISO) standard designed to work alongside OpenStack Swift and Amazon S3 Models.

As part of this interface the client will be able to discover the capabilities of the cloud storage offering and use this interface to manage containers and the data that is placed in them. In addition, metadata can be set on containers and their contained data elements through this interface.

CDMI
webcast CONTENT
webcast2 CONTENT
webcast3 CONTENT
webcast4 CONTENT

CDMI Reference Implementation 
Working Draft

This early access version of the CDMI Reference Implementation is released for use in developing to the CDMI standard (above). This working draft CDMI Reference Implementation is being released so that developers can get started with integrating CDMI into their products and applications.

Working Group (TWG) continues to create additional functionality, subsequent releases of the CDMI Reference Implementation will be made available.

Get the working draft release.

  • To provide feedback, please use the SNIA Feedback Portal.
  • For more information on the CDMI Reference Implementation and specifications, please follow us on GitHub.

 

SNIA Cloud Resources

The SNIA has created the Cloud Storage Technical Work Group for the purpose of developing SNIA Architecture related to system implementations of Cloud Storage technology.

CDMI

The Cloud Storage TWG:

Acts as the primary technical entity for the SNIA to identify, develop, and coordinate systems standards for Cloud Storage.

Produces a comprehensive set of specifications and drives consistency of interface standards and messages across the various Cloud Storage related efforts.

Documents system-level requirements and shares these with other Cloud Storage standards organizations under the guidance of the SNIA Technical Council and in cooperation with the SNIA Strategic Alliances Committee

How to get involved

The TWG will also assist and cooperate with other SNIA TWGs in their efforts to incorporate Cloud Storage into their standards work.